Hector David McArthur Wilson CLACHER - what happened to him

Hi Everyone
Mods - can you link this to Essex and maybe USA/Michigan please where we know this man had links.

Essentially I am looking for his death /burial / re marriage - anything but he is so elusive after 1932. There are 2 CLACHER families from Dunbartonshire and so I shall list what we know, which I hope may help one of you good folk help me find out what happened to Hector.
We think in or after 1932 he may have returned to the USA without his wife and family?

B - 19 Jan 1898 Dumbarton
1901 - 10 Rochead Place, Dumbarton with parents
4 June 1918 - RAF
10 Oct 1921 m - Dumbarton to Catherine CAMPBELL
1922 - Dumbarton - daughter Bernadette Maria CLACHER born
11 Aug 1922 Departs Glasgow for USA
19 Aug 1922 Arrives Canada
21 Aug 1922 Arrives Michigan USA
16 Mar 1923 wife and daughter depart Glasgow for Canada en route to Detroit
1924 Detroit - daughter Catherine Campbell CLACHER born
1927 Detroit daughter Gloria Ann CLACHER (aka Annie) born
1928 Detroit son James Paul CLACHER (aka Sonny) born
2 Oct 1930 Departs Montreal
10 Oct 1930 Arrives Liverpool
1932 Dumbarton son Daniel Campbell CLACHER born

then nothing

1939 - registers show wife (married) and 4 children in Hornchurch, Essex - No Hector

Hector did work for the Ford Motor Company in Detroit and possibly in Essex.

His wife and children frequently traveled between Dumbarton and Detroit until 1932.

His mother moved to Detroit after 1939 and died there as did some of his children. Therefore we assume strong links continued in Detroit after the family came back to UK in 1932

His wife is buried in Dumbarton D;6 March 1967

Any suggestions please?
